The Future of Payments: Exploring the Five Worlds of Transformative Change

The landscape of financial services is on the brink of transformative change, driven by disruptive technological and scientific innovations that have the potential to reshape the industry. The future of payments is intricately linked to the convergence of five distinct “worlds,” each poised to revolutionize how payments are processed and redefine the role of financial services in society.

The Inner World: Integrating Technology with the Human Body

The future envisions a seamless integration of technology with the human body, from biometric authentication to wearable payment devices. As biometric technology advances, payment methods such as fingerprint and facial recognition are becoming more common, providing enhanced security and convenience. Wearable payment devices, such as smartwatches and bracelets, offer a hands-free and contactless payment experience, making transactions quick and effortless.

The Mirror World: A Connected Replica of Financial Ecosystems

The mirror world promises a connected replica of financial ecosystems, offering a comprehensive view of economic activities and enhancing fraud detection. With advanced data analytics and artificial intelligence, financial institutions can gain real-time insights into transactions, detecting irregular patterns and suspicious activities more effectively. This enhanced visibility allows for proactive fraud prevention and quicker resolution.

The Off-World: Technology Reaching New Frontiers

The off-world concept extends to the payments industry as technology reaches new frontiers, with cryptocurrencies and decentralized finance playing a pivotal role in off-world payments. Cryptocurrencies offer secure and borderless transactions, eliminating the need for intermediaries and reducing transaction costs. With decentralized finance, individuals have greater control over their financial transactions, enabling peer-to-peer lending and borrowing without traditional financial institutions.

The World of War: Combating Cyber Threats and Fraud

In the warld world, technological advancements in biometrics, AI, and blockchain are crucial for combating cyberthreats and fraud. Biometrics provide a more secure means of authentication, ensuring that only authorized individuals have access to sensitive financial data. AI-powered systems can detect patterns indicative of fraudulent activities, reducing the risk for both consumers and businesses. Blockchain technology, with its immutable and transparent nature, helps establish trust in transactions and prevents tampering.

The Habitable World: Payments as a Force for Environmental Stewardship

The global community sees payments technology as a force for environmental stewardship, with sustainable and eco-friendly solutions leading the charge. Digital payments, including mobile wallets and contactless cards, reduce the need for paper receipts and minimize excessive waste. Additionally, financial institutions can collaborate with sustainable initiatives, encouraging customers to opt for e-statements and environmentally friendly payment options.
